Transfer-Kaizen: Why Learning Transfer Is A Strategic Leadership Issue

Mon, 03/02/2026 - 09:00

Transfer-Kaizen reframes learning transfer as a structural design challenge. By embedding micro-behavior goals, visible tracking, and short reflection cycles into team routines, organizations move from reinforcing training to systematically enabling application.
